Update 1: In the conversation I mentioned the strike that killed Jacob Flickinger, 33, a new dad, and his fellow World Central Kitchen (WCK) staffers who had just delivered more than 100 tons of food to northern Gaza. He was a Canadian Forces Veteran of 11 years, not a US Veteran as I had mentioned. He was however, a dual (US & Canadian) citizen. He was known as an “exceptional human being” who made the tough choice of leaving behind his 18-month-old son to contribute to the humanitarian efforts in Gaza, where hundreds of thousands of refugees are at risk of starvation.
